Jen~I think you are making a good choice with your water goal, especially since your tummy is still so small and cannot hold a lot of anything including water.  One thing to be careful with when cooking the breast meat is to make sure that it is very, very moist.  When I cook mine I usually do it in a skillet on the stove.  I will spray the pan with olive oil spray and put the chicken in and season, then about 2 minutes later I add some water to the pan enough to boil, but doesn't cover the meet completely I continue to add water when it boils down for the entire time it is cooking which I think is about 30 minutes or so.  I have found this to be the best way for me at least to have chicken that desn't get stuck.  I am like you through in that I really don't like any other part of the chicken than the breast.  Others have cooked it in a crockpot with some chicken broth and water or if you bake it in the oven make sure you put a cake pan with water on the other shelf as well to help it stay moist.  I hope this helps and that you have a better day today!  Love & Hugs!
